Read more– opens a dialog boxEach review score is between 1–10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We're currently testing a weighted review system in Malta and Iceland (excluding hotel and vacation rental chains). For properties in these countries,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ate "subscores" in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money, and free Wifi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

SwitzerlandThe suite itself was significantly rundown. This may depend on the room you get. While the suite concept was charming, the TV was upstairs with the main bed, making the downstairs “living room” a boring space. The windows were difficult to close. Two mobile AC units were in the suite serving no purpose in winter and taking much space. Dust bunnies were under the bed, and the floor generally did not feel like it had been swept or mopped in a while. The sofa pull-out bed was incredibly creaky. The breakfast was okay, however offering very little choice. The staff were friendly enough, but seemed stressed out.
Great location, comfortable bed. The 2-story suite concept is charming, and the place has a lot of potential; however what we saw on the site did not match our experience.

United KingdomNo kettle given and especially when I have a baby, to prepare her milk and food. So I had to go to the receptionist each time for her to pour hot water. I also didn't like that there wasn't a cork stopper in the bath so no bath times for my baby and only showers.
The location is excellent! The staff were very friendly. We came by car and we were helped by the receptionist to get parking arranged without any stress or complications for additional fee. The towels get changed every day and room tidied as well. Small breakfast area in the lobby where they served us with delicious local french croissants. The courtyard was absolutely beautiful with a magnificent view. We will definitely stay again.
